It starts by discussing the collisions between architecture and geography, humanity, as well as other architectures and reflects on the ancient Chinese notion of emotional relief and expression through natural landscape. It then studies important transportation and scenic routes, like pavilions, towers, clan halls and villages within architectural systems. It also discusses the forms of geographic integration and isolation expressed through architecture, which reflects their historical and cultural context. This book is the first of a 4-volume book series. The series develops the innovative concept of “geo-architecture” by exploring the myriad influences of natural, human and historical factors upon architecture. These influences are considered in three categories, namely, interaction between architecture and nature, interaction between architecture and its human users and change in architecture over time--each category serves as a lens. Augmenting these lenses is the Time-Person-Place concept applied different geographic. The analysis ultimately focuses on two aspects: geographic influence on architecture and architectural response to geography.
